Prerequisites for Changing Your Name on Microsoft Teams

Before you begin, keep these points in mind:

  • Administrator Permissions: If you’re part of an organization, your admin may have restrictions on profile changes.
  • Microsoft Account Access: If you’re using Teams with a personal Microsoft account, you’ll need access to your Microsoft profile settings.
  • Device Type: The method for changing your name may differ slightly between desktop, mobile, and web versions.

If you have all the necessary permissions and access, you’re ready to start.

How to Change Your Name on Desktop (Windows & macOS)

Changing your name on the desktop version of Microsoft Teams is straightforward. Here’s how you do it:

Step 1: Open Microsoft Teams

  • Launch the Microsoft Teams app on your Windows or macOS computer.

Step 2: Access Your Profile

  • Click on your profile picture or initials in the upper-right corner of the Teams window.

Step 3: Open “Manage Account”

  • From the dropdown menu, click on Manage Account or Settings.

Step 4: Change Your Name

  • Look for the Personal Info or Account Settings tab.
  • Click on Edit Name or Change Name (depending on your version).

Step 5: Save Changes

  • Enter your new name in the fields provided.
  • Click Save or Apply Changes.

That’s it! Your new name should now be displayed in Microsoft Teams.

How to Change Your Name on Microsoft Teams Mobile App (iOS & Android)

If you’re on the go, you can change your Teams name using the mobile app. Here’s how:

Step 1: Open the Microsoft Teams App

  • Launch the Teams app on your iOS or Android device.

Step 2: Access Your Profile

  • Tap on your profile icon or initials at the top-left corner of the app.

Step 3: Open Account Settings

  • Scroll down and tap on Settings.

Step 4: Edit Your Name

  • Tap on Account Info or Personal Information.
  • Look for the option to Edit Name.

Step 5: Save Changes

  • Update your first and last name as needed.
  • Tap Save or Done.

Your name change will now be reflected in the Teams app.


How to Change Your Name on Microsoft Teams Web Version

If you’re using Teams through a browser, follow these steps:

Step 1: Log in to Microsoft Teams

Step 2: Open Profile Settings

  • Click on your profile icon or initials in the top-right corner.

Step 3: Manage Account

  • Click on Manage Account.

Step 4: Edit Name

  • Find the option to Edit Name or Change Name.
  • Update your name in the appropriate fields.

Step 5: Save Changes

  • Click Save or Apply Changes to confirm your update.
  • Once saved, your new name will be reflected across all Teams sessions.

Common Issues and Troubleshooting Tips

Sometimes, you might run into issues while updating your name. Here’s how to solve them:

  • Name Change Not Reflecting: Try logging out and logging back in to force an update.
  • Admin Restrictions: If you’re unable to edit your name, contact your administrator for help.
  • Cache Issues: Clear your Teams cache to ensure your updated name appears.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Can I change my name on Microsoft Teams without an admin’s help?

Yes, unless your organization has restricted this ability.

How long does it take for the name change to show?

It’s usually instant, but logging out and back in can speed it up.

Can I change my name on Teams mobile app?

Yes, you can update your name on both iOS and Android versions of the app.
